Output 96b14f8e89ab1d5ccf82a99f5893f2815b6bffd8979c01240f6c83706e86b21b:1

value
38124867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6ba161ca192224f9f7af70ce5e27a2df03f2e4a OP_EQUAL
address
MQZL8rKygn1SLVWiMw4MrcuRM3EnF3riDy
transaction
96b14f8e89ab1d5ccf82a99f5893f2815b6bffd8979c01240f6c83706e86b21b
spent
true